Intel’s Wildcat Lake lineup is starting to look more competitive in early benchmark results. The new Intel Core 7 350 has appeared on PassMark, where it beat Apple’s A19 Pro in multi threaded performance, although Apple still holds a clear lead in single core speed.
The Core 7 350 is one of the faster chips in Intel’s Core Series 3 Wildcat Lake family. It uses a 6 core layout with 2 Cougar Cove Performance cores and 4 Darkmont low power Efficient cores. It is designed for low power laptops, mini PCs, and affordable thin and light systems rather than high end gaming or workstation devices.
In PassMark, the Core 7 350 scored 4,228 points in single threaded testing and 16,237 points in multi threaded testing. Apple’s A19 Pro remains much stronger in single core work with 5,172 points, giving it an 18 percent lead. But Intel’s chip moves ahead in multi core performance, where it beats the A19 Pro by around 9 percent.
| Processor | Single thread score | Multi thread score | Key result |
|---|---|---|---|
| Intel Core 7 350 | 4,228 | 16,237 | Strongest Wildcat Lake score so far |
| Apple A19 Pro | 5,172 | 14,836 | Faster single core performance |
| Intel Core 5 320 | Not highlighted | 15,346 | Close behind Core 7 350 |
| Intel Core 5 330 | Not highlighted | 14,947 | Similar Wildcat Lake performance |
The result shows the different strengths of both platforms. Apple’s A19 Pro still has impressive single core performance, which helps with quick app launches, light tasks, and workloads that rely heavily on one fast core. Intel’s Core 7 350 uses more cores to pull ahead in multi threaded work, which can help with heavier productivity tasks, multitasking, and workloads that scale across several cores.
The Core 7 350 is also close to other Wildcat Lake chips already seen in benchmarks. The Core 5 320 and Core 5 330 are not far behind, which suggests that clock speed may be the main difference between these models. All three chips use a similar 6 core setup, 6MB of L3 cache, and a 15W TDP.

That 15W power rating is important. Intel is trying to make Wildcat Lake useful for affordable, efficient devices rather than premium only laptops. The first retail systems are already starting to appear, including Honor’s X14 laptop with the Core 5 320.
Wildcat Lake is also part of Intel’s push against Apple’s lower cost MacBook Neo. Apple has strong efficiency and a polished hardware ecosystem, but Intel and PC makers can respond with more RAM, more storage, wider port options, and lower pricing in some models.
These PassMark results do not tell the whole story. Real laptop performance will depend on cooling, battery size, power limits, memory speed, and how each manufacturer tunes the device. Still, the Core 7 350’s early score is a good sign for Intel’s mainstream lineup.
For buyers, the takeaway is simple. Apple still looks strong in single core speed, but Intel’s Wildcat Lake chips may offer better multi threaded performance in budget Windows laptops. If pricing stays low, Core Series 3 laptops could become a serious option for everyday productivity machines.
